Selling Sunset Season 9 Cast Guide

The cutthroat realtors from Selling Sunset are gearing up for another season of high-stakes sales, office drama, and explosive rumors that could destroy a reputation in an instant, and it’s time to share information about the upcoming installment’s stars.

Selling Sunset season 9 will drop on Netflix in October, meaning there’s still plenty of time to get caught up before friends like Chrishell Stause, Emma Hernan, and more appear on TV again.

Selling Sunset season 8‘s biggest bombshell came from Nicole Young, who brought up a rumor that co-star Emma was involved with a married man. The rumor set off a chain of events that saw the drama spill over into the online world.

With accusations flying on social media. Nicole has since apologized for bringing the rumor up on camera, but she stands by her source. Luckily for fans, Nicole will be returning for another season. Let’s see who else from the Oppenheim Group will be signing on for business.

Chrishell Stause

Chrishell Has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 1

Arguably one of the biggest names on the show, Chrishell has been appearing on Selling Sunset since season 1 premiered in 2019. Her evolution on the show has been one to marvel at, as when she began, she was a shy new realtor married to an A-list Hollywood actor, Justin Hartley from This Is Us.

Chrishell and Justin’s marriage fell apart on camera, and she’s been proving that she didn’t need him in the first place ever since.

Now, Chrishell is happily married to G Flip, a non-binary Australian musician, and the two are exploring their fertility options. Chrishell’s journey has inspired hope in those who need to remember that it’s never too late to start over again and find a happy ending.

Chelsea Lazkani

Chelsea’s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 5

Chelsea joined Selling Sunset for season 5, and has remained a cast member since. Her stylish persona was right at home with the ladies of Selling Sunset, who often make headlines as much for their daring outfits as they do for their sometimes messy personal lives.

Chelsea is besties with Chrishell and Emma, and the three have stuck together through thick and thin, including Chelsea’s painful divorce from ex-husband Jeff Lazkani. The couple had been married for seven years and have two children: Maddox and Malia.

Emma Hernan

Emma Has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 4

Emma joined Selling Sunset with a bang during season 4, immediately facing allegations that she’d dated a man at the same time as former castmate Christine Quinn. The pair butted heads over the accusation, naturally.

Emma’s home-wrecking allegations have stuck around, as a storyline about Emma having an affair with a married man was also featured on Selling Sunset season 8, when Nicole brought up the rumors during an explosive dinner at Pioneertown.

The revelation sparked much of the drama on season 8. Emma has maintained her innocence.

Nicole Young

Nicole Has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 6

Nicole’s debut on Selling Sunset season 6 was rife with tension, mostly towards cast mate Chrishell and Nicole’s perceived “special treatment” Chrishell received while dating Jason Oppenheim, one of the bosses at the Oppenheim Group. Making matters more complicated? Nicole had dated Jason years ago.

Nicole had been friends with many of the Selling Sunset realtors before officially joining the show. She was initially reluctant to expose her personal life on reality TV, but has since clearly come around.

Nicole’s accusation against Emma about seeing a married man proved that Nicole knows how to play for the cameras when necessary.

Alanna Gold

Alanna Has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 8

Alanna’s intro to Selling Sunset during season 8 was marked by an odd controversy: While she initially claimed that she and her husband, Adam Gold, owned Pioneertown, an unincorporated, Western-themed community located about 30 minutes outside of Joshua Tree, Alanna had to backtrack when the town clapped back.

Pioneertown issued a statement on Instagram, requesting an apology from Alanna, which was granted.

Alanna apologized for misrepresenting her stake in the town in a statement, as reported by The Today Show, saying, “I want to reach out to personally say I am so deeply sorry for the confusion I have caused. I certainly do not own Pioneertown, I never should have said that and I apologize for doing so. I want you to know that I did not mean any harm, I absolutely love Pioneertown and I simply got too excited talking about it.

Mary Fitzgerald

Mary Has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 1

Mary has been a mainstay cast member on Selling Sunset since season 1. She was a veteran realtor who’d been with the Oppenheim Group the longest by the time the show premiered. A surprise to no one who knows the way things work at the Oppenheim Group, Mary and Jason also had a romantic past.

Mary’s marriage to Romain Bonnet was featured on Selling Sunset, and she’s continued to work her way up at the real estate firm.

Amanza Smith

Amanza Has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 2

Amanza is one of the few non-realtors on Selling Sunset, although she briefly held her real estate license. Amanza is a skilled interior decorator who works for the Oppenheim Group. She’s a single mom, and the heartbreaking reason she received full custody of her children was featured during Selling Sunset season 3.

Amanza’s ex-husband, NFL player Ralph Brown, went MIA after co-parenting with her for years after their 2012 divorce. Amanza was forced to seek full custody of her children, which played out on the show.

Bre Tiesi

Bre Has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 6

Bre Tiesi had made a name for herself outside of the real estate world prior to joining Selling Sunset season 6. She was a model who had already appeared on reality TV. But she was perhaps best known as one of Nick Cannon’s six baby mamas.

Nick and Bre have been in an unconventional, on-again-off-again relationship for nearly a decade. Nick famously practices “consensual non-monogamy,” having a total of 12 kids with different women. Nick and Bre share Legendary Love Cannon, who was born in 2022.

Bre defended her unconventional lifestyle to her fellow realtors during her initial seasons, but now, she’s better known for causing conflict with fellow stars Chrishell and Chelsea.

Jason and Brett Oppenheim

Jason And Brett Have Been On Since Selling Sunset Season 1

Jason and Brett are the twin brother maestros at the Oppenheim Group. They founded the luxury real estate firm in 2013, and have been working there ever since. It’s made them mega-rich, but they have a habit of mixing business with pleasure.

The brothers’ dating lives are just as much of a fixture on Selling Sunset as the upscale mansions they sell. Currently, Jason is dating Jessica Vargas, another realtor at the Oppenheim Group, while Brett is dating German tattoo artist Samantha Abdul.

Sandra Vergara

Sandra Is A New Agent

The newest kid on the Selling Sunset block is Sandra Vergara, who joins for her first season this year. The realtor has a background in entertainment journalism and media, so she’s well-equipped for her time on reality TV.

Sandra told Tudum that season 9 has a lot in store for viewers, saying, “Season 9 definitely brings some unexpected twists. There are some jaw-dropping moments you won’t see coming.” Spoken like a true media pro.

Selling Sunset season 9 drops Oct. 29 on Netflix.
